1. Booking Confirmation

A booking is confirmed only after the required booking amount has been received by Nomad Bikers Club.

Unless otherwise agreed, full payment is required to secure your slot. In certain cases, we may accept a partial advance payment or a minimum booking amount of ₹1,000. This booking amount is non-refundable and is used to reserve your place in the selected program.

2. Booking Validity

Every booking is generally valid for two (2) months from the originally scheduled training date.

If you are unable to attend due to a genuine medical emergency, injury, pregnancy, family emergency, or other exceptional circumstances, we will make reasonable efforts to accommodate you within or beyond the validity period, where possible.

Extensions beyond the validity period are not automatic and will be considered on a case-by-case basis based on:

  • The reason for the request.
  • Trainer availability.
  • Batch availability.
  • Operational feasibility.

3. Rescheduling Your Training

We understand that plans can change.

Participants may request up to three (3) reschedules within the booking validity period, subject to trainer availability, batch capacity, and operational feasibility.

We encourage participants to notify us as early as possible if they are unable to attend.

Repeated postponements, prolonged inactivity, or failure to communicate may result in the booking becoming inactive.

5. No-Shows & Late Arrivals

If you do not attend your scheduled session without prior notice, arrive after the session has substantially commenced, or remain unreachable without communication, the session may be treated as a No-Show.

Repeated no-shows or failure to respond for more than 60 days may result in the booking being considered inactive.

Any future accommodation after this period will be entirely at the discretion of Nomad Bikers Club.

6. Personal Training

Personal training slots are reserved exclusively for individual participants and require dedicated trainer time.

If a personal training program is interrupted for an extended period, resuming the remaining sessions may not always be practical due to changes in trainer schedules, curriculum progression, and operational planning.

Where appropriate, Nomad Bikers Club may require participants to restart the training program upon their return. In such cases, a reasonable Program Restart Fee may apply. The applicable fee will depend on the duration of the interruption and the remaining training requirements.

7. Group Training

Participants who are unable to attend their scheduled group batch may request to join a future batch, subject to seat availability.

Requests to transfer to another city or a later batch may also be accommodated where reasonably possible.

Private catch-up sessions are generally not included as part of a group training program.

8. Cancellations by Nomad Bikers Club

In certain situations, Nomad Bikers Club may postpone or cancel a program due to circumstances beyond our reasonable control, including:

  • Severe weather conditions
  • Safety concerns
  • Insufficient registrations
  • Instructor unavailability
  • Operational constraints

Where this occurs, participants will be offered one of the following, depending on the circumstances:

  • A rescheduled session;
  • A booking credit for a future program; or
  • A refund, where appropriate.

9. Refunds

We understand that plans can change. To ensure fairness to both our participants and our team, the following refund policy applies to all bookings unless otherwise agreed in writing.

Cancellation more than 7 days before the scheduled training

If you cancel your booking more than seven (7) calendar days before your scheduled training date, you will be eligible for a refund after deducting the applicable non-refundable booking amount.

Cancellation between 1 and 7 days before the scheduled training

If you cancel your booking between one (1) and seven (7) calendar days before your scheduled training date, you will be eligible for a 50% refund of the total program fee. Any non-refundable booking amount paid will be retained by Nomad Bikers Club.

Last-minute cancellations

No refund will be provided for:

  • Cancellations made within 24 hours of the scheduled training session.
  • Failure to attend a scheduled session without prior notice (No-Show).
  • Arriving after the session has substantially commenced, making participation impractical.

Duplicate Payments

If you accidentally make the same payment more than once, the duplicate payment will be refunded after verification.

Refund Processing

Approved refunds will be processed within 15 to 30 working days through the original payment method, wherever reasonably possible.
